Kvp-Frame test cases

Adding google tests for many of Kvp Frame's member functions. One
function in KvpFrameImpl, for_each_slot, should probably be something
like

template <typename T> void
for_each_slot (T & t, void * data) const
{
    std::for_each(......
    [&t, data] (... a)
    {
        t(a, data);
    }
}

This way, we could create a functor mock object for testing purposes,
but of course, pointers would still behave correctly.

#include "../kvp-value.hpp"
#include "../kvp_frame.hpp"
#include <gtest/gtest.h>
#include <algorithm>
template <typename A, typename B> void
assert_contains (std::vector<A> vec, B const & b)
{
auto val = std::find (vec.begin (), vec.end (), b);
EXPECT_NE (val, vec.end ());
}
TEST (KvpFrameTest, Replace)
{
auto f1 = new KvpFrameImpl;
auto v1 = new KvpValueImpl {15.0};
auto v2 = new KvpValueImpl { (int64_t)52};
std::string k1 {"first key"};
EXPECT_EQ (nullptr, f1->replace_nc (k1.c_str (), v1));
EXPECT_EQ (v1, f1->replace_nc (k1.c_str (), v2));
delete f1; //this should also delete v2.
delete v1;
}
TEST (KvpFrameTest, GetKeys)
{
auto k1 = "first key";
auto k2 = "second key";
auto k3 = "first key/third key";
auto f1 = new KvpFrameImpl;
auto v1 = new KvpValueImpl {15.2};
auto v2 = new KvpValueImpl { (int64_t)12};
auto v3 = new KvpValueImpl {strdup ("Never again")};
f1->replace_nc (k1, v1);
f1->replace_nc (k2, v2);
f1->replace_nc (k3, v3);
auto keys = f1->get_keys ();
EXPECT_EQ (keys.size (), 3);
assert_contains (keys, k1);
assert_contains (keys, k2);
assert_contains (keys, k3);
delete f1;//This should delete our KvpValueImpls, and our string above, too.
}
TEST (KvpFrameTest, GetSlot)
{
auto f1 = new KvpFrameImpl;
auto v1 = new KvpValueImpl {2.2};
auto v2 = new KvpValueImpl { (int64_t)4};
auto k1 = "first key";
auto k2 = "first key/second key";
f1->replace_nc (k1, v1);
EXPECT_EQ (v1, f1->get_slot(k1));
f1->replace_nc (k2, v2);
EXPECT_EQ (v2, f1->get_slot(k2));
EXPECT_EQ (v1, f1->get_slot(k1));
delete f1;//which will delete both kvpvalues, too.
}
